STRUCTURAL AND FUNCTIONAL ORGANIZATION OF AMYGDALA IN RATS, SHOWING DIFFERENT STRATEGIES OF BEHAVIOR WHICH ASSOCIATED WITH GENETICALLY CAUSED CHANGES IN THE EXPRESSION OF ISOFORMS OF RECEPTOR D2

Akhmadeev A.V. 1
1 Bashkir State University
The aim of this work was the analysis of structural and quantitative characteristics of Amygdala and content of dopamine in rats with genotypes А1/А1 and А2/А2 on the locus Taq 1 A DRD2. Morphometric analysis of Amygdala showed that its area do not differ in rats with genotypes А1/А1 and А2/А2, but reveal a highly significant increase of specific area of basolateral group of structures of Amygdala and major index of the relative weight of brain in rats with genotype A2/A2. Chromatographic analysis of Amygdala’s tissue showed that in the Amygdala of rats with genotype A1/A1 contains more dopamine compared with rats with genotype A2/A2. Also revealed that rats with genotype A2/A2 has no differences in the content of dopamine between corticomedial and basolateral groups while in rats with genotype A1/A1 such differences are present. This can lead to the changing relationship between these groups.
